וְדָוִד֩ בֶּן־אִ֨ישׁ אֶפְרָתִ֜י הַזֶּ֗ה מִבֵּ֥ית לֶ֙חֶם֙ יְהוּדָ֔ה וּשְׁמ֣וֹ יִשַׁ֔י וְל֖וֹ שְׁמֹנָ֣ה בָנִ֑ים וְהָאִישׁ֙ בִּימֵ֣י שָׁא֔וּל זָקֵ֖ן בָּ֥א בַאֲנָשִֽׁים׃
·Debug: verse number 7547Now David was the son of a man named Jesse, an Ephrathite from Bethlehem of Judah who had eight sons in the days of Saul. And Jesse was old and well along in years.
/wᵉ dāwíd ben ʾīš ʾefrātī́ ha-z-ze mi-b-bēt leḥem yᵉhūdā́ ū šᵉmō yišáy wᵉ lō šᵉmōnā́ vānī́m wᵉ hā ʾīš bi ymē šāʾū́l zāqḗn bā va ʾănāšī́m /
